The Midnight Autumn EquinoxAs the days grow shorter and the crisp air takes over, standard Halloween celebrations often dominate the social calendar. However, the true essence of autumn lies in its transition, making an Autumn Equinox party the perfect underrated alternative. This gathering focuses on the literal balance of light and dark, offering a sophisticated, mystical vibe that moves away from standard spooky tropes. Guests are invited to wear deep, earthy tones like forest green, rich burgundy, and midnight blue to reflect the changing landscape.Decorations for an equinox celebration should bridge the gap between nature and astronomy. Utilize abundance motifs with cornucopias, dried wheat sheaves, and dark candles to illuminate the space as the sun sets. The menu can highlight the seasonal shift by incorporating root vegetables, wild mushrooms, and artisanal breads paired with dark beers or spiced plum wines. This theme allows hosts to create an atmospheric, reflective environment where friends can gather around a fire, celebrate the harvest, and welcome the colder months in a meaningful way.

Retro Cabin FeverWhile summer is known for beach parties, autumn is the prime season for cozy nostalgia. A retro cabin fever party brings the aesthetic of a 1970s mountain lodge directly into a living room or backyard. This theme leans heavily into vintage comfort, warmth, and analog entertainment, making it an excellent choice for chilly October or November evenings. Guests should arrive dressed in vintage flannel shirts, corduroy jackets, chunky knit sweaters, and heavy boots to set the ultimate relaxed tone.To set the scene, focus on warm lighting, plaid wool blankets, and analog details. Fire up a record player with classic rock or folk music from the seventies, and set out vintage board games like backgammon or old-school trivia. Food and drinks should be unpretentious and deeply comforting. Think hearty bowls of chili, freshly baked cornbread, and a DIY hot beverage bar featuring mulled apple cider, hot toddies, and Mexican hot chocolate with various toppings. It provides a perfect escape from the digital world, encouraging genuine connection and old-school relaxation.

The Gothic Literary SalonFor those who love the darker side of autumn but want to avoid standard plastic skeletons, a gothic literary salon offers an intellectual and moody alternative. Inspired by the nineteenth-century Romantic movement and classic gothic horror authors like Edgar Allan Poe and Mary Shelley, this theme transforms a gathering into a dramatic, artistic experience. Guests can dress in Victorian-inspired attire, dark velvet fabrics, or as their favorite tragic literary character.Transforming the party space requires dimming the modern lights and relying on clusters of dripping taper candles, antique hardback books, and velvet drapery. Background music should feature haunting classical pieces or dark ambient instrumentals to maintain a mysterious atmosphere. A fun activity for this theme includes setting up a typewriter poetry station or doing dramatic readings of classic ghost stories by candlelight. Serve dark-hued cocktails, blackberry tarts, and elegant charcuterie boards to keep the catering sophisticated, artistic, and visually striking.

Octoberfest Beyond the BeerMany people associate autumn parties with standard beer festivals, but a hyper-focused Bavarian forest theme elevates the concept into something magical and unexpected. Instead of a loud, crowded beer tent atmosphere, this party focuses on the folklore, dense woodlands, and traditional culinary arts of central Europe. The color palette shifts from standard bright blues and whites to deep evergreen, moss green, and dark wood tones, creating an immersive forest floor environment inside the home.The culinary experience takes center stage with this theme. Move beyond basic pretzels to offer authentic German comfort foods like slow-roasted pork, spaetzle, potato pancakes, and apple strudel. In addition to regional beers, offer flight tastings of dry German reislings or herbal liqueurs. Decorate with pinecones, fresh pine boughs, and wooden serving platters to evoke the feeling of a secluded chalet. This approach delivers all the hearty satisfaction of a traditional autumn festival while offering a refined, enchanting ambiance that surprises guests.
